""Presbyterian Statistics Through One Hundred Years, 1826-1926"" is a meticulous historical and analytical survey of the Presbyterian Church in the United States during a century of profound growth and transition. Compiled and interpreted by Herman C. Weber, this work presents a detailed examination of denominational data, offering a visual and tabulated account of membership, financial contributions, and organizational shifts from the early nineteenth century through the first quarter of the twentieth century.

This volume transcends simple record-keeping by providing a thoughtful interpretation of the statistical trends that shaped the church's trajectory. It highlights the expansion of the denomination alongside the development of the American nation, making it an essential resource for scholars and readers interested in religious demographics, ecclesiastical administration, and the history of Protestantism in America. By bridging the gap between raw data and historical narrative, ""Presbyterian Statistics Through One Hundred Years, 1826-1926"" serves as a vital tool for understanding the institutional life and cultural influence of the Presbyterian faith over a century of service and mission.
